Search for collections on Repository Universitas Jenderal Soedirman

Rancang Bangun Aplikasi Permohonan Cuti Karyawan Berbasis Android

KURNIAWAN, Bima (2023) Rancang Bangun Aplikasi Permohonan Cuti Karyawan Berbasis Android. Skripsi thesis, Universitas Jenderal Soedirman.

[img] PDF (Cover)
COVER-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f

Download (186kB)
[img] PDF (Legalitas)
LEGALITAS-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f
Restricted to Repository staff only

Download (1MB)
[img] PDF (Abstrak)
ABSTRAK-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f

Download (699kB)
[img] PDF (BabI)
BAB I-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f
Restricted to Repository staff only until 6 December 2024.

Download (741kB)
[img] PDF (BabII)
BAB II-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f
Restricted to Repository staff only until 6 December 2024.

Download (1MB)
[img] PDF (BabIII)
BAB III-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f
Restricted to Repository staff only until 6 December 2024.

Download (826kB)
[img] PDF (BabIV)
BAB IV-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f
Restricted to Repository staff only

Download (3MB)
[img] PDF (BabV)
BAB V-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f

Download (546kB)
[img] PDF (DaftarPustaka)
DAFTAR PUSTAKA-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f

Download (695kB)
[img] PDF (Lampiran)
LAMPIRAN-Bima Adityo Kurniawan-H1A018048-Skripsi-2024.pdf
Restricted to Repository staff only

Download (1MB)

Abstract

Dalam dunia kerja, sering kali sistem permohonan cuti karyawan masih harus menggunakan surat tertulis atau mengajukannya secara langsung baik melalui tatap muka maupun secara jaringan pribadi kepada manajer. Sistem permohonan cuti manual seperti ini memang terlihat mudah namun memiliki berbagai kekurangan yang dapat bermasalah di suatu hari kelak. Masalah-masalah yang terjadi adalah proses yang memakan waktu lama dalam administrasinya, penyimpanan arsip cuti untuk setiap karyawan serta ketidakpastian bagi para karyawan yang kebingungan apakah cuti yang mereka ajukan diterima atau tidak. Penelitian ini mengusulkan pengembangan aplikasi berbasis Android yang bertujuan untuk mengatasi permasalahan dalam proses permohonan cuti karyawan. Penelitian ini mendapati bahwa masih banyak aplikasi serupa di Google Play Store yang masih memerlukan pengguna untuk mendaftarkan akun melalui situs web terpisah, menyulitkan proses pendaftaran dan mengurangi efektivitas penggunaan aplikasi tersebut. Pengembangan aplikasi ini menerapkan pola arsitektur Model-View-ViewModel (MVVM) dan paradigma Reactive Programming. MVVM membantu dalam menjaga pemisahan antara lapisan-lapisan dalam aplikasi, sementara Reactive Programming memungkinkan aplikasi untuk dapat berjalan secara responsif dalam mendeteksi perubahan data dan memperbarui tampilan. Penelitian ini menyoroti perlunya mengadopsi pengujian black-box otomatis berupa End-to-End Testing. Pengujian pada aplikasi memainkan peran penting dalam mengidentifikasi potensi masalah sebelum aplikasi diimplementasikan secara luas. Dengan demikian, kualitas dan kinerja aplikasi dapat dijaga pada tingkat yang optimal. Hasil penelitian memberikan sistem permohonan cuti karyawan dengan bentuk aplikasi berbasis Android yang sukses dan dapat diandalkan setelah melalui serangkaian uji coba yang dilakukan.

Item Type: Thesis (Skripsi)
Nomor Inventaris: H23303
Uncontrolled Keywords: Aplikasi Android, Permohonan Cuti Karyawan, MVVM, Reactive Programming, End-to-End Testing
Subjects: C > C690 Computer programming
E > E220 Employee rights
S > S900 System design
Divisions: Fakultas Teknik > S1 Teknik Elektro
Depositing User: Mr. Bima Adityo Kurniawan
Date Deposited: 06 Dec 2023 06:52
Last Modified: 06 Dec 2023 06:52
URI: http://repository.unsoed.ac.id/id/eprint/24715

Actions (login required)

View Item View Item